No matter how affordable they seem or simple your move may seem; THEY SIMPLY DO NOT CARE ABOUT YOU, YOUR THINGS OR ANY CUSTOMER SERVICE and that is before they damaged many of our personal items during the move.  They DO NOT HAVE PROPER INSURANCE (they expect you to know more about moving than they do).  HAD TO HIRE SEPARATE COMPANY (AT OUR COST) TO FINISH THE JOB.

Grossly underestimated the overall cost (bait and switch), failed to obtain insurance requirements (expected us to remind them, at our cost), significantly delayed the packing, travel time and delivery, poorly packed 90% of our items and 25% were damaged upon delivery, we had to hire a separate company to finish the job.  Horrible service and destroyed goods… THAT IS ALL STATE…


We have several complaints against All State and the Better Business Bureau is helpless because All State knows the system.  SO PLEASE DO NOT USE THEM OR ANY AFFILIATES OR PARTNERS.

ALL STATE EMPLOYEE STATES THAT ALL COMPLAINTS COME TO HER FROM THE BETTER BUSINESS BUREAU and to NOT BOTHER.  Please do not use them for your own good, we wish we had done more research on them and hope we can prevent future issues for others.


1- Grossly underestimated cost. Original cost was more than doubled, costing us thousands of dollars.  Was not provided this estimate until movers were already packing.  Bait and switch with no other options because they already had our stuff.

2 - Failure to obtain insurance for move. All State neglected to inquire whether A Certificate of Insurance was needed to move into a building. MOVING IS THEIR JOB, NOT OURS… SO LEARN THE MOVING INDUSTRY BEFORE USING ALL STATE.  After goods were in transit to building, they required us to contact, hire and pay for new movers to pick-up and move goods into the building or force us into storage unit against our will. This was a mistake on the part of All State and we had to front the additional bill costing us thousands more.  All State agreed to pay a few hundred dollars of the bill. (they spent 3 days checking audio tapes to verify the conversation and gave us virtually nothing). THEY DO NOT CARE ABOUT ACCURATE ESTIMATES OR PROPER BUSINESS PRACTICES.

3 - Late arrival. All State estimated arrival for pick-up from 10am-12pm, arrived at 4pm and started at 5pm. As a result, was in my home until 2AM. Expected delivery from 9/13-9/17, goods delivered on 9/20. Estimated arrival on 9/20 at 11AM, arrived at 1:30PM. The 2.5 hour late arrival at delivery cost me an additional $500 because I had new movers waiting for All State given point (2) above. Additional $500 was at my cost and All State disputes delay and said any compensation would not make good business sense… THEY DO NOT CARE ABOUT YOU OR YOUR TIME. All State sent us a Settlement Claim for the amount of $150, which would not cover these costs or even the tip on the second movers we were forced to hire.

4 - Insurance claims. Due to late arrival at pick-up of goods, movers quick and inadequately explained insurance policy. It was explained to me that insurance would be covered at $0.60 per pound. When I was sent Insurance paperwork, I learned Insurance was $0.60 per pound per item, which is a significant miscommunication in total amount claimed from insurance. INSURANCE OF YOUR GOODS (60 cents) BY ALL STATE IS ENOUGH OF A REASON TO NOT USE THEM, PLUS THEY DO NOT HAVE INSURANCE TO MOVE TO ALL BUILDINGS BECAUSE THEY DO NOT INSURANCE THE MOVERS THEMSELVES OR ANY DAMAGE BY THE MOVERS.

5 - Due to poor packing, there was significant damage to goods, including a shattered chair, punctured couch, broken table, shattered lamps, in addition to many scratches on wooden items and broken plates and Glasswear. Per item 4 above, there is limited insurance to cover these - likely a maximum of $150 (moved cost nearly $10K after bait and switch and hiring properly insured movers). We should recover for thousands of dollars in damage. We believe we were misled by the movers on how the insurance worked, given their late arrival and need for me to sign all paperwork quickly so they could begin the move.
